Foot-lambert (fL) = Apostilb (asb) × 10.76391
To convert Foot-lambert (fL) to Apostilb (asb), multiply the value by 10.76391. The conversion factor is based on standardized unit definitions and is suitable for engineering analysis, system design, and professional measurement workflows.
| foot-lambert | apostilb |
|---|---|
| 1 | 10.76391 |
| 2 | 21.52782 |
| 5 | 53.81955 |
| 10 | 107.6391 |
| 25 | 269.09776 |
| 50 | 538.19552 |
| 100 | 1,076.39104 |
